The Six Sigma Methodology

Lean principles set the stage for a robust approach to process improvement, but integrating Six Sigma can take your efforts to the next level.

Six Sigma focuses on reducing defects and variability in your processes, ensuring you deliver quality products consistently. By employing the DMAIC framework—Define, Measure, Analyze, Improve, and Control—you can systematically tackle issues.

Start by defining the problem and measuring current performance. Analyze data to identify root causes, then implement targeted improvements. Finally, control the new processes to maintain gains.

Utilizing Six Sigma tools, like process mapping and statistical analysis, empowers you to make data-driven decisions. Key Differences Between Lean and Six Sigma

lean vs six sigma

While both Lean and Six Sigma aim to improve processes, they each focus on different aspects of efficiency and quality. Lean targets waste reduction and streamlining workflows, emphasizing speed and value from the customer's perspective.

You'll find that Lean encourages a culture of continuous improvement, urging teams to identify and eliminate non-value-added activities.

On the other hand, Six Sigma zeroes in on reducing variation and defects to enhance quality and consistency. It employs statistical methods and data analysis to identify root causes of problems.

Essentially, Lean is about speeding up processes, while Six Sigma is about ensuring those processes are accurate and reliable. Tools and Techniques Used in Lean

Lean methodology employs a variety of tools and techniques to eliminate waste and enhance efficiency in processes.

One of the most effective tools is value stream mapping, which helps you visualize and analyze the flow of materials and information.

Another crucial technique is the 5S methodology, focusing on sorting, setting in order, shining, standardizing, and sustaining a clean workspace.

You can also implement Kaizen, promoting continuous improvement through small, incremental changes.

Additionally, using Just-In-Time (JIT) inventory systems minimizes excess stock and reduces waste.

Lastly, root cause analysis allows you to identify and address underlying issues, ensuring long-term solutions. Implementing 5S principles can greatly contribute to maintaining an organized and efficient workplace.

Common Challenges and Solutions

overcoming obstacles effectively together

Implementing Lean and Six Sigma can often present several challenges that organizations must navigate. One major hurdle is resistance to change; employees may be hesitant to adopt new processes. To tackle this, you should foster a culture of open communication and involve team members in the decision-making process.

Another challenge is inadequate training; without proper knowledge, your team could struggle with implementation. Investing in comprehensive training programs can bridge this gap.

Additionally, measuring progress can be tough. Establish clear metrics to track improvements and celebrate small wins to maintain momentum. Furthermore, securing executive buy-in is essential to ensure the necessary support and commitment for successful implementation.
